前言 好久沒 ...
線程內部緩存:a. 局部變量HashMap, 方法間傳遞 b. 使用ThreadLocal 本地緩存:單jvm內共享 可以使用 Concurrent HashMap自己實現,也可以使用GuavaCache。 guavaCache支持過期自動刪除 全局的過期時間 ,垃圾回收, 回收通知。。。 遠程緩存:多jvm共享 redis 主備切換 故障自動恢復, 單個key設置過期時間 memcached 一 ...
2018-08-05 19:08 0 1597 推薦指數:
前言 好久沒 ...
https://my.oschina.net/u/2270476/blog/1805749 http://www.cnblogs.com/parryyang/p/5777019.html http ...
Spring集成GuavaCache實現本地緩存: 一、SimpleCacheManager集成GuavaCache 二、集成后直接加注解使用 1、Spring中的cache是為方法做緩存的,spring只是提供了個緩存抽象,具體的實現由第三方提供 ...
Guava Cache是一種本地緩存機制,之所以叫本地緩存,是因為它不會把緩存數據放到外部文件或者其他服務器上,而是存放到了應用內存中。 Guava Cache的優點是:簡單、強大、輕量級。 GuavaCache適用場景: 1.某些接口或者鍵值會被查詢多次以上; 2.願意使用或犧牲 ...
本地緩存 本地緩存存儲在內存當中,實現緩存如下 首先需要引入包 ----------------------------------------------------------------- ...
項目中的傳統架構在服務啟動時 讀取數據庫的大部分數據到本地內存,在看到redis的作用時發出疑問,到底有什么樣的區別以及怎么選擇呢,下面是別人的回答 使用本地緩存快還是使用redis緩存好? Redis早已家喻戶曉,其性能自不必多說。 但是總有些時候,我們想把性能再提升一點,想着redis ...
使用本地緩存快還是使用redis緩存好? Redis早已家喻戶曉,其性能自不必多說。 但是總有些時候,我們想把性能再提升一點,想着redis是個遠程服務,性能也許不夠,於是想用本地緩存試試!想法是不錯的。那么就讓我們來比較下二者的差別吧! 讀寫速度,不考慮並發問題,本地緩存自然是最快 ...
更新時刪除本地的緩存 刪除本地分支 git branch -d the_local_branch 刪除遠程分支 git push origin :the_remote_branch在遠程分支被修改之后,其他的機器,直接 git fetch無法得到刪除的消息,會有緩存,需要git ...